    Hi all, first time poster.

    I intend to buy a Thinkpad R60 - the 9461DXG model, with a 15" SXGA+ screen. On IBM's site it is mentioned that the screen can be either a Samsung ( 13N7128) or an LG-Philips ( 13N7130). Does anybody know the actual models that these FRU numbers correspond to? Based on the information on the Samsung/LG-Philips sites, the screen might be a Samsung LTN150P4 or LTN150PG, or an LG-Philips LP150E06 or LP150E07. The problem is that each of these screens has different specs, that's why I was interested in the exact models. Also, not all models are listed on the Samsung/LG-Philips sites.

    If you've got a 15" SXGA+ R60 (preferably bought recently), could you please check what screen you have?

    Unfortunately all the codes are generic ones and "len4042" seems to be the id of the graphics board. However, I did some additional search using this last code and found a page where someone was mentioning the model of the LG-Philips screen (LP150E07-TL03). Then I managed to find on another page the Samsung screen model (LTN150PF-L03). It seems to be pretty difficult though to find the exact specs of these screens, as they are missing from the official sites; I emailed Samsung and LG-Philips asking for more information.

    I don't have an R60 SXGA+, but for other models that we got for work, even if they are identical models and built on the same day, the parts inside could be completely random. The only way to be sure is to do a parts lookup on the website.
